radiko Co., Ltd. (Representative Director and President: Takuo Ikeda, Location: Minato-ku, Tokyo), which provides the free service 'radiko' that allows users to listen to radio and podcasts on smartphones and computers, announced as part of its 15th-anniversary project that the 9th episode of its currently popular original podcast program 'Tsugaigatari' (the official podcast for the TV anime 'Yomi no Tsugai'), hosted by Kensho Ono (voice of Yuru), will be distributed from around 6:00 PM on Thursday, June 4, 2026. The guest for this episode will be Miyuri Shimabukuro, the voice actress for Hana Dan, making her first appearance on the program.
'Yomi no Tsugai' is the latest work by Hiromu Arakawa, creator of the masterpiece 'Fullmetal Alchemist', which will celebrate its 25th anniversary in 2026 and continues to receive passionate support both domestically and internationally. It is currently being serialized to great acclaim in Monthly 'Shonen Gangan' and has surpassed a cumulative total of 6 million copies in circulation. The anime is currently airing every Saturday from 11:30 PM on TOKYO MX, BS11, Gunma TV, Tochigi TV, and other stations.
■ Highlights of this episode: Miyuri Shimabukuro talks about the character 'Hana Dan' and behind-the-scenes stories from the recording studio.
In this episode, Kensho Ono and Miyuri Shimabukuro thoroughly analyze the character 'Hana Dan' played by Shimabukuro, along with a recap of Episode 9. They delve deeply into their 'favorite Tsugai' pairings and the scenes Shimabukuro put particular effort into, which were also a topic at a previous event.
Furthermore, in the segment 'Search for the Miraculous Tsugai', where listeners introduce their own familiar 'Tsugai' (partners), a conversation unfolds that reveals an unexpected side of Shimabukuro's private life. ■ TV Anime 'Yomi no Tsugai' Overview
[Title] Yomi no Tsugai
[Original Creator] Hiromu Arakawa
[Serialization] Monthly 'Shonen Gangan' (Square Enix)
[Broadcast Start] Saturday, April 4, 2026, 11:30 PM
[Broadcast Time] Every Saturday, 11:30 PM - 12:00 AM
[Broadcasting Stations] TOKYO MX, BS11, Gunma TV, Tochigi TV, and others
[Cast] Yuru: Kensho Ono, Asa: Yume Miyamoto, Dera: Yuichi Nakamura
Gabu-chan: Misaki Kuno, Right: Rikiya Koyama, Left: Takako Honda
Hana: Miyuri Shimabukuro, Jin: Junichi Suwabe, and others
